Some mornings arrive quietly.
This one changed everything. A young man walks into a small coffee shop in Japan and orders an egg sandwich. What follows is not dramatic. It is simply true - a series of small, unhurried moments that teach him something about beauty, presence, and the people who make a place feel like home. Part illustrated story, part meditation, Sando is a gift book for anyone who has ever felt the weight of a moment they didn't want to end.
